Collaboration is a key driver of innovation, knowledge exchange, and scientific progress. In today’s interconnected world, working with researchers from different countries is more important than ever. By collaborating internationally, scholars gain access to diverse perspectives, specialized expertise, and innovative methodologies that can significantly enhance the quality and impact of their research.


1. Diverse Perspectives Enhance Research Quality

Engaging with researchers from different cultural and academic backgrounds introduces new ideas, approaches, and problem-solving techniques. These diverse perspectives can challenge assumptions, uncover gaps in knowledge, and inspire innovative solutions that may not emerge within a single research environment. The result is higher-quality, more comprehensive research that contributes meaningfully to the global knowledge base.


2. Opportunities for Cross-Disciplinary Insights

International collaboration often involves working across different disciplines and research traditions. This interdisciplinary approach allows for the integration of various fields of knowledge, resulting in novel insights and unique contributions to science and academia. For example, a collaboration between AI researchers and environmental scientists could produce cutting-edge solutions for climate modeling, energy optimization, or sustainability projects.


3. Increased Publication Impact and Visibility

Collaborative research projects frequently lead to co-authorship in prestigious journals, higher citation rates, and increased visibility within the academic community. Working with international partners can enhance the credibility of your research and expand its reach, helping your work influence global discussions and decision-making processes in your field.


4. Access to Global Resources and Expertise

International partnerships provide access to unique datasets, specialized equipment, and advanced methodologies that may not be available locally. Collaborating with researchers from institutions worldwide allows you to leverage these resources effectively, improving the scope, accuracy, and rigor of your research.


5. Mentorship and Professional Growth

Working with experienced international researchers can also serve as a mentorship opportunity, offering guidance on complex research problems, publication strategies, and career development. Such collaborations can help early-career researchers gain confidence, build a professional network, and develop skills that accelerate their academic trajectory.

7. Driving Innovation and Global Impact

Collaborative research contributes to solving complex global challenges. By pooling expertise, resources, and perspectives, international teams can tackle pressing issues such as climate change, public health, artificial intelligence, and sustainable development. Global collaborations amplify the impact of your research and ensure your work contributes to meaningful, real-world solutions.
